    Let Y be the space of real, tridiagonal, symmetric, \((n+1)\times (n+1)\) matrices. Let A be any set of \((n+1)\) distinct real numbers, and let P denote the set of matrices in Y with spectrum equal to A. The manifold P has been shown by Carlos Tomei to be a closed aspherical n-dimensional manifold. This paper provides two different generalizations of the manifold P. The first generalization is based upon actions of Coxeter groups, with P arising in the special case of the symmetric group. The second construction is based on real semisimple split Lie algebras, and P occurs for \(s\ell (n+1,R)\).
